Hemodialyysissä is the Finnish term for hemodialysis. Hemodialysis is a medical treatment that filters and purifies the blood using a machine. This process is necessary when a person's kidneys are no longer able to adequately perform these functions. The kidneys are vital organs responsible for removing waste products, excess fluid, and electrolytes from the blood. When kidney function declines significantly, these substances can build up in the body, leading to serious health problems.
